Job Description
We have a new role available for a Senior Property Claims Adjuster. This role will work within the London Property Claims team ensuring accurate assessment and proactive management of claims from the beginning to the end of their lifecycle. This should be carried out in accordance with the conditions of the cover, CHUBB Policy and Procedures and agreed Service Level Agreements (SLAs) for internal and external customers.
You will be required to independently handle a portfolio of technically complex and high‑value Commercial Property and Real Estate claims, within agreed authority limits. Specific experience in Real Estate claims would be highly beneficial. We are looking for a team player with a positive attitude capable of working under pressure to join the complex and high‑value claims team based in London.
Key Responsibilities
- Accurately assess and evaluate a high volume of technically complex UK, International and Multinational property and Real Estate claims.
- Analyse and apply policy coverage accurately to all assigned claims, ensuring claims are adjusted in accordance with applicable coverage and handled promptly within agreed service levels. Negotiate and settle claims proactively in accordance with Company guidelines and best practices.
- Identify complaints and recognise customer expressions of dissatisfaction to ensure such issues are handled or escalated in a timely, accurate manner in line with the Complaints Policy and Procedures.
- Instruct, liaise with and manage external vendors, monitoring quality and cost of services to ensure required technical and service standards are met.
- Maintain personal adherence to CHUBB Policy and Procedures and regulatory requirements, demonstrating awareness of compliance requirements and personal responsibility for regulatory control mechanisms.
- Develop and maintain technical knowledge, expertise and CHUBB behavioural competencies in line with the personal development process.
- Maintain and develop key internal and external relationships, including Underwriting, Actuarial, Broker and key Customer Accounts for issues such as late notification of claims, case progress, and issuing specific insured requirements within SLAs.
- Support and assist claims operational initiatives and projects as directed by the Property Claims Team Manager.
- Support and develop the team by conducting regular peer audit reviews.
Qualifications
- In‑depth experience in a customer‑facing role within a Broker, Insurer or Loss Adjuster, independently handling complex and technically challenging Property and Business Interruption claims.
- Judgement and decision‑making capability.
- Strong attention to detail.
- Professional customer‑service experience demonstrating a high standard of care.
- Awareness of Fraud and Regulatory Compliance as it applies to the Insurance Industry.
- Experience in MS Office Packages.
- ACII or progression toward it preferred but not essential.
